Output 2d5a6525d21b73436c363b3f6b65c7edec4fe4a7b913f73de8d1f34293522683:1

value
1065633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f53c709d8e3f0aa07eac7af966957e1ba5b33ff OP_EQUAL
address
3K8fM9QNftDEZGGoQrntHkcvd2rFvQC3Lb
transaction
2d5a6525d21b73436c363b3f6b65c7edec4fe4a7b913f73de8d1f34293522683
spent
true